Film Review Session Conducted by the Film Club
The Film Club of MCCTE, Mahe organized a Film Review Session on 16 January 2025 at 2:00 p.m. in the college campus.
The programme aimed to enhance students’ critical thinking, analytical skills, and appreciation for cinema as a powerful medium of expression. The session encouraged students to engage deeply with the selected film, examining its themes, narrative style, character development, technical aspects, and social relevance.
Participants actively took part by presenting thoughtful reviews of the film. They discussed various elements such as direction, cinematography, music, screenplay, symbolism, and emotional impact. The session also created a space for students to express diverse perspectives and interpretations, enriching the discussion.
The interactive review process helped students develop confidence in articulating their views and broadened their understanding of how films reflect cultural, social, and human experiences. Faculty coordinators facilitated the session and guided students in exploring both artistic and critical aspects of cinema.
The programme concluded successfully with positive feedback from participants, reinforcing the Film Club’s commitment to promoting film literacy, creative thinking, and meaningful engagement with visual media.
